QT简易停车场管理系统设计与实现
版权申诉
154 浏览量
更新于2024-12-11
收藏 1.81MB ZIP 举报
资源摘要信息: "基于QT实现的简单的停车场管理系统.zip"
知识点一:停车场管理系统概念与功能
停车场管理系统是一种专门针对停车场使用的计算机软件系统,目的是提高停车场的使用效率、管理车辆进出、优化车位分配以及提供停车服务的信息记录。该系统通常包括以下几个核心功能:
- 车辆进出记录:记录每辆车进入和离开停车场的时间,用于计算停车费用。
- 车位监控:实时监控各个停车位的状态,区分空闲和占用。
- 费用计算:根据停车时长、时间段等因素自动计算停车费用。
- 收费管理:对停车费用进行收取,并提供收据打印等服务。
- 数据分析:对停车数据进行统计分析,用于改善停车场的运营策略。
知识点二:QT框架简介
QT是一个跨平台的应用程序和用户界面框架,广泛用于开发图形用户界面应用程序,以及与之相关的后端逻辑。QT使用C++作为主要的编程语言,支持多平台,如Windows、Linux、Mac OS以及嵌入式设备。QT具有以下特点:
- 强大的跨平台能力:能在多种操作系统上提供一致的用户体验。
- 完善的UI组件库:提供丰富的控件,可以快速构建美观的用户界面。
- 高性能的图形渲染:支持2D和3D图形绘制,适合开发图形密集型应用。
- 网络通信支持:内建了跨平台的网络编程接口,方便实现网络通信功能。
- 丰富的模块与插件:提供了多种模块和插件供开发者选择使用。
知识点三:C++编程语言特点
C++是一种高效的编程语言,它具备面向对象的特性,同时保留了C语言的灵活性和接近硬件的性能。C++在系统编程、游戏开发、嵌入式系统等领域有着广泛的应用。C++的特点包括:
- 面向对象:支持封装、继承和多态,有助于代码复用和模块化开发。
- 性能高效:提供直接访问内存的能力,执行速度快,适用于资源受限环境。
- 标准模板库(STL):提供了丰富的数据结构和算法,方便快速开发。
- 异常处理:支持异常处理机制,有助于编写更安全的代码。
- 多线程支持:可以方便地进行多线程编程,提高程序执行效率。
知识点四:管理系统软件在不同领域的应用
管理系统软件在多个领域有着不同的应用场景,根据其功能的不同,可以分为以下几类:
- 学校管理系统:用于管理学生、教师信息,课程安排,学生成绩等,提高教育机构的管理效率。
- 人力资源管理系统(HRM):帮助企业更好地管理员工信息,优化招聘、培训、薪资等流程。
- 库存管理系统:监控商品库存,优化库存管理,降低库存成本,提高库存周转率。
- 客户关系管理系统(CRM):管理客户信息和互动历史,优化客户服务,提高客户满意度和忠诚度。
- 医院管理系统:管理病人信息,医疗资源和日程安排,提高医疗服务质量和效率。
- 财务管理系统:帮助企业进行财务记录、预算管理、财务报告等,加强财务管理。
知识点五:基于QT的简单停车场管理系统实现
基于QT实现的简单停车场管理系统,可以理解为采用QT框架进行开发的停车场管理软件,该软件具体实现可能包括以下几个方面:
- 使用QT Designer设计用户界面,包括车辆进入和离开的记录界面、收费信息界面等。
- 使用C++编程语言进行系统逻辑的编写,包括车辆进出事件的处理、计费逻辑等。
- 利用QT提供的信号和槽机制实现界面与后端逻辑之间的通信。
- 采用数据库技术(如SQLite)存储和管理停车场的车辆信息和交易记录。
- 实现简单的数据统计分析功能,如日/月报表的生成,以便于管理者决策。
此压缩包内包含的文件" SJT-code"可能指代了此停车场管理系统项目的源代码文件,包含在QT环境中编写的C++代码,以及可能相关的数据库文件、资源文件等。开发者可以下载该压缩包,通过QT开发环境编译和运行源代码,实现简单的停车场管理系统。
2024-02-19 上传
2023-08-10 上传
2023-10-21 上传
2024-12-28 上传
2024-12-28 上传
2024-12-28 上传
2024-12-28 上传
2024-12-28 上传
JJJ69
- 粉丝: 6366
- 资源: 5917
最新资源
- FactoryMethod.zip_单片机开发_Java_
- react+node.js+mongodb完成的全栈项目(没有使用redux).zip
- Real VMX-开源
- blog-picture:图床
- matlab实现bsc代码-VSA_Toolbox:VSA_Toolbox
- 货币平衡器:在您的存款中平衡货币
- Vibration-Project2.rar_matlab例程_matlab_
- 模板:用于数据分析项目的模板,结构为R包
- typescript-eslint-prettier-jest-example:在打字稿项目中结合eslint漂亮玩笑的示例
- spotmicro
- Free German Dictionary:GNU Aspell的德语单词列表-开源
- ICPBravo Access-crx插件
- lightSAML:SAML 2.0 PHP库
- EKF1.rar_matlab例程_matlab_
- weatherAppFlutter
- remoter:从本地R会话控制远程R会话